@Engietan-you have two skse dll files loaded, the new version and a previous version. Delete all the skse files and logs first and then install the latest version of skse. Copy and paste with an overwrite is not the best way to install files.

 

Things to check:

 

First, check the file integrity in Steam and see if it need to be defragged.

 

Are you patched to the latest version/update for Skyrim?

 

Check your sound card settings. It is recommended 24 bit, 44Hz be used or 16 bit, 41K Hz, but you may have to experiment a bit to see if changing this setting helps.

 

Try turning off all anti-aliasing.

 

What video settings did you change? Go back and set video to "default".

 

Check your anti-virus settings - passive or disabled may be required.

 

What ini tweaks did you do? Go back and set them to their original settings. Some mods call for ini settings and this can be a problem.

 

CTDs at the load screen are because Skyrim is looking for something or some setting and can't find it so it stops working. This is usually because whatever it is looking for was changed or is corrupt.

 

Last resort, uninstall, clean the registry, reinstall.
